> > > > > > A single LAYOUTGET request from the client can cause the server to
> > > > > > issue multiple calls to xfs_fs_map_blocks() for different offsets
> > > > > > within the same extent. Because the use of XFS_BMAPI_ENTIRE flag,
> > > > > > these calls can produce overlapping mappings.
> > > > > > 
> > > > > > As a result, the LAYOUTGET reply sent to the NFS client may contain
> > > > > > overlapping extents. This creates ambiguity in extent selection for a
> > > > > > given file range, which can lead to incorrect device selection,
> > > > > > inconsistent handling of datastate, and ultimately data corruption or
> > > > > > protocol violations on the client side.
> > > > > Please also add a check to the client that catches this and doesn't
> > > > > use the layout that has extents outside the requested range. And maybe
> > > > > warn about it as well.
> > > > The returned extents cover exactly the range requested in the LAYOUTGET
> > > > op. However these extents are overlapping. For example, here is the
> > > > on-the-wire capture of the LAYOUTGET operation and reply showing the
> > > > overlapping extents:

> > > After reviewing ext_tree_insert(), with assist from Codex, I think this
> > > function handles overlapping extents properly. The only issue I see in
> > > ext_tree_insert() is the accuracy of the return error code, EINVAL instead
> > > of ENOMEM, when kmemdup() fails.
> > > 
> > > Since ext_tree_insert seems to handle overlapping extents fine, do you
> > > think it's worth it to fix xfs_fs_map_blocks() to avoid returning overlap
> > > extents?
> > > 
> > > IMHO, I think we still should fix xfs_fs_map_blocks() to avoid any overhead
> > > and complication in ext_tree_insert having to handle overlapping extents.
> > I don't know enough about the nfs blocklayout code to say for sure, but
> > it seems like you want to upsert the mapping returned by
> > xfs_fs_map_blocks into the "ext_tree" right?
> 
> This is currently done on the NFS client side by ext_tree_insert(). The
> question I have is should we enhance the server side by passing '0' to
> xfs_fs_map_blocks() so the client does not have to do the work of
> handling the overlap extents.

Oh, ok.

Not passing XFS_BMAPI_ENTIRE into bmapi_read sounds fine to me.

> > 
> > And by "upsert" I mean "clear out any mappings for the (offset, length)
> > range, then insert the new mapping", sort of like what the fuse iomap
> > cache does:
> > https://urldefense.com/v3/__https://git.kernel.org/pub/scm/linux/kernel/git/djwong/xfs-linux.git/tree/fs/fuse/fuse_iomap_cache.c?h=fuse-iomap-cache_2026-05-07*n1682__;Iw!!ACWV5N9M2RV99hQ!LP7Lgbj10myml6rtWPCyBcfoKlvvpS39fLQ4Dy8puJ9c8ZQbxV6ToyYupyVa8TrICy--mS-sUwGxrA$
> > 
> > or I guess the xfs scrub bitmap support code does when you set a range:
> > https://urldefense.com/v3/__https://git.kernel.org/pub/scm/linux/kernel/git/djwong/xfs-linux.git/tree/fs/xfs/scrub/bitmap.c?h=fuse-iomap-cache_2026-05-07*n395__;Iw!!ACWV5N9M2RV99hQ!LP7Lgbj10myml6rtWPCyBcfoKlvvpS39fLQ4Dy8puJ9c8ZQbxV6ToyYupyVa8TrICy--mS9n7W3nLw$
> > 
> > But as I said before, I don't know if "two mappings retrieved in rapid
> > succession that overlap" is actually an NFS error.
> 
> As far as I can tell,|nfsd4_block_proc_layoutget()| correctly advances the
> offset and decrements the length after each call to|nfsd4_block_map_extent()|,
> which passes the arguments through verbatim to|xfs_fs_map_blocks()|.
